These Swedish cream wafers are crisp and puffy sandwich cookies. The filling can be colored to match any occasion.

Ingredients

  • 1 cup butter , softened
  • 0.33 cups heavy whipping cream
  • 2 cups sifted all-purpose flour
  • 0.33 cups granulated sugar for decoration

Instructions

  1. 1

    Make wafers: Mix butter, cream, and sifted flour with an electric mixer until well combined. Chill for at least 1 hour.

  2. 2

    Preheat the oven to 375 degrees F (190 degrees C). Sprinkle white sugar over a sheet of waxed paper.

  3. 3

    On a floured board, roll out 1/3 of the dough to 1/8 inch thick. Cut about 60 wafers with a 1 1/2-inch round cookie cutter. Press both sides of each wafer into the white sugar, then transfer to ungreased baking sheets. Prick each cookie about 4 times with a fork.

  4. 4

    Bake in the preheated oven 7 to 9 minutes. Let cookies cool.

  5. 5

    Make filling while wafers are cooling: Blend butter, confectioners' sugar, egg yolk, and vanilla together with an electric mixer. Tint with food coloring.

  6. 6

    Spread filling onto a cooled wafer and top with a second wafer. Press gently to seal. Repeat with remaining wafers and filling.
